Over time, leaf springs will straighten out and coils will get closer together. Taking the load off will help reduce this and extend the time the springs retain their original designed positions. Whether this is done with jacks or blocks makes no difference other than with the jacks down the rams are exposed to the elements and need to be protected with teflon, silicon or ship-2-shore spray, grease will work but messy.
